Wizards look to earn first victory as they face Magic

Nov 8, 2008 - 11:23 AM Washington (0-4) at Orlando (3-2), 7:00pm EST

ORLANDO, Florida (Ticker) -- For the fifth time, the Washington Wizards will try to get their first win of the 2008-09 season. This attempt will come against a team riding a hot streak.

The winless Wizards visit the Orlando Magic in an Eastern Conference battle on Saturday. The Magic have won three straight after opening the season 0-2.

Washington has made the playoffs in each of the last four seasons, but seems in serious danger of seeing that streak come to an end. Injuries to top scorer Gilbert Arenas and starting center Brendan Haywood seem to have taken their toll. Arenas is out until January following left knee surgery and Haywood is out until the spring with a fractured right wrist.

While the Wizards have managed to put points on the board thanks to the efforts of Caron Butler and Antawn Jamison, their defense has left a lot to be desired. They field one of the worst-ranked units in the league, giving up 109.5 points per contest.

That could spell trouble against the Magic, who have found their stride thanks to the duo of Dwight Howard and Rashard Lewis. The two are averaging 20.2 points apiece, while Howard has added 13.2 boards and 4.2 blocks for good measure. However, his struggles at the free-throw line have continued, as he is hitting just 44 percent (23-of-52) through the first five games of the season.

Orlando has won four of its last five meetings with Washington.
